If you are curious of the foundations of thought that ultimately led to the creation of the Bitcoin system, Nick Szabo is absolutely the one to read.  Listen to Szabo’s “Trusted Third Parties and Security Holes” from 2001 @nakamotoinstitute Check out the full article and other works at the nakamoto institute as well as to explore the links to dig deeper into the discussion: https://nakamotoinstitute.org/trusted-third-parties/ --- Send in a voice message: https://podcasters.spotify.com/pod/show/bitcoinaudible/message
